HMS Fidelity (D57) was a Special Service Vessel of the British Royal Navy during World War II, originally the French merchant vessel La Rhin.

View More On Wikipedia.org
  • 3

    DON M

    • Posts
      1,151
    • Likes
      113
    • Points
      0
  • Back
    Top